When picking a non-folding treadmill, numerous crucial features must be taken into account:
Motor Power: Look for a motor with at least 2.0 CHP (continuous horse power) for a dependable running experience. More powerful motors (3.0 CHP and above) are perfect for running at high speeds and for heavier users.
Running Surface: A broader and longer running area (at least 20 inches large and 55-60 inches long) supplies much better comfort, specifically for taller users.
Incline Options: Adjustable slope settings can assist you add variety to your workouts, targeting different muscle groups.
Cushioning System: An excellent shock absorption system can decrease the impact on your joints, making exercises more secure and more comfy.
Console Features: Look for treadmills with user-friendly consoles that display essential metrics, supply workout programs, and have connection choices for music or virtual training.
Service warranty: A solid service warranty (a minimum of 5-10 years on the frame and motor) can provide comfort concerning your financial investment.

1. Are non-folding treadmills worth the financial investment?
Yes, non-folding treadmills are typically worth the financial investment if you prioritize stability, toughness, and advanced functions over storage benefit.
2. Can non-folding treadmills fit in smaller areas?
Non-folding treadmills require more devoted space compared to folding designs, so it's important to determine your space before buying.
3. How do I keep my non-folding treadmill?
Regular maintenance includes lubricating the belt, cleaning up the treadmill surface area, and examining the motor and electronic elements for any problems.
4. Can I utilize a non-folding treadmill for walking along with running?
Definitely. A lot of non-folding treadmills accommodate both walking and running speeds, making them versatile for different workout needs.
5. What's the typical lifespan of a non-folding treadmill?
With proper upkeep, non-folding treadmills can last anywhere from 10 to 15 years, depending on usage frequency and design quality.
